TP官方下载安卓最新版本出现Approve不成功,很多人第一反应是“网络坏了”,但从安全链路与交易流程的角度看,更可能是:授权(Approve)与后续交易(Swap/转账/合约调用)之间的关键条件未满足。本文以说明文方式,把排障逻辑拆成可验证的步骤,并围绕冷钱包、私钥、快速结算与智能化技术演变,给出更接近工程现实的解释,帮助你在全球化科技前沿的实践中把问题定位到位。
首先,Approve本质上是“授权给合约花费你的代币”。当Approve不成功时,常见原因通常落在三类:第一是钱包状态不一致,例如未正确连接目标链或链ID不匹配;第二是授权参数错误,比如合约地址或代币类型选错;第三是费用与确认机制导致失败,例如Gas设置过低、交易被延迟或未达到最低确认要求。你可以把它理解为“冷钱包里的钥匙没有问题,但路由与门禁不放行”。在冷钱包场景中,私钥从未离开离线环境,但授权签名仍需要正确的网络条件与链上响应。
接着看“冷钱包”与“智能化技术演变”。随着多链生态扩展,钱包逐渐引入更智能的路径选择与交易模拟:例如在提交Approve前进行预检查,模拟合约调用结果,减少无效签名与失败重试。若你使用的安卓版本仍存在旧缓存、未更新链参数或交易模拟版本差异,Approve就可能在同一套授权参数下表现不稳定。建议你先清理APP缓存、重新选择网络,再进行一次仅包含Approve的最小操作,验证“签名正确、合约可达、链上可执行”。

然后是“快速结算”的影响。快速结算强调更短的确认时间,但它依赖更准确的费用估算与更强的节点响应。若系统在某些网络拥堵区间采用保守费用,你的Approve可能表面“已提交”,但实际未被打包或被替代(替换交易/nonce冲突)。这时,你需要检查nonce序列、观察交易回执状态,并避免短时间内重复点击导致多笔授权排队。

最后从“专家研讨”和“全球化科技前沿”角度总结:优秀的钱包会把失败原因从“泛化错误”细化到“可行动项”。因此你应优先收集:链ID、合约地址、代币合约、gas/费率、交易回执哈希与错误码。把这些信息与官方安全与合约文档对照,通常能在一次排障内定位根因。掌握私钥安全原则仍然核心:不要在任何情况下把私钥导入不可信环境;Approve只代表授权范围,不等同于泄露私钥。
FQA:
1)Approve不成功会不会泄露私钥?一般不会,私钥仍保存在钱包签名流程中;但你应确认使用的是官方渠道与可信网络。
2)需要每次交易都Approve吗?不一定,通常在授权额度足够时可减少重复授权,但要看合约与代币标准。
3)Approve失败后要不要立刻重试?建议先查看回执与nonce状态,避免多次提交造成替代或冲突。
互动投票/提问(选择你更想要的方向):
1)你遇到的Approve失败更像“网络错误”还是“交易回执未确认”?
2)你用的是哪种授权场景:Swap前授权、还是合约交互?
3)你希望我下一篇重点讲:gas设置策略、nonce冲突处理,还是链ID/合约地址核对?
4)你更倾向于冷钱包离线签名流程的图解,还是安卓端一步步排障清单?
评论
NeoWaves
把Approve当成“门禁授权”讲得很直观,排查思路也更像工程流程。
小岚星海
冷钱包不离线也能理解为“钥匙没问题但路由没放行”,这个比泛泛解释更有用。
MikaChen
快速结算导致的确认延迟与nonce冲突讲得很到位,我之前一直以为是网络波动。
AsterFox
喜欢这种说明文结构:原因-验证-结论。希望再补一个错误码对照表。
LunaKite
FQA三问很精准:最关心的就是私钥是否会泄露,这点解释让我安心。